I am unable to connect my mouse with my MacBook Pro via USB-C adapter

I used to connect my mouse with my MacBook via usb c adapter but now I can't. there is no option of "allow accessories to connect" in system settings?

You should not need to allow a mouse to connect. Just connect the mouse and it should just Ask or if previously connected to the Mac, it should start working immediately.

If you have changed the option at any point it may ask or require the Mac be unlocked.


The option should still be available in System Settings ➜ Privacy & Security ➜ (Scroll down past the Privacy List)
